Majority wants a presidential election held first - survey

A research carried out by a private firm had revealed that a majority of people in Sri Lanka want the presidential election held first.
A survey carried out by Lanka Research had revealed that only 20 percent of people want a general election to precede the presidential poll.
Around 81.9 percent of the population believes that the economy should be stabilized through converting the economy into a production based one and through enhancing
exports.
Only 34.6 percent believe in a system change while 16.5 percent believe that the nation can be developed through stringent laws.
